Students Walk Out ‘In Peace’

On the evening of Thursday, November 4, students from Muhoho Boys High School, the best performing secondary school in Gatundu South, Kiambu County, went on strike.

Fury broke out when the students were eating their meal, according to a parent whose son attends the learning institution, after one of them incited others to cause mayhem and quit the institution because they were the only ones who hadn’t gone on strike.

The students shattered their dorms and threatened to tear down the school’s fence.

“The students then walked to their dormitories and told the watchmen to open the gates instead of burning the school.” a parent in the school told Uzalendo News.

While the majority of the students were returned home on Friday morning, some 250 of them were claimed to have been allowed to stay the night at the institution.
